ENGLISH PARK.
PROGRAMME CARRIED OUT. CHRISTCHURCH CLUB'S BOYCOTT. Close finishes wero tho order at English Park Stadium on Saturday evening when the second meeting was hold under the auspices of tho Korth Canterbury Centre of the New Zealand Athlotic and Cycling Union. Fields and the attendance wero reduced by tho boycott of tho Christchurch Club, members of which are at variance with the Centre and from which, it is reported, a crop of resignations has been threatened. Humours wero current before tho events commenced that a sympathy strike among the amateur riders would also eventuate, but all doubts as to whether the meeting would be held wero dispelled whon tho announcer ordered the track to be cleared a little after the usual starting timo. Every event was got off, the riding of Mayo in tho amateur races being a feature. The results were: Half-mile Second and Third-class Handicap—First heat: W. W. Crofts (20yds) l, H. W.
